The Origins of Dingo's in Australia
Dingo's are domesticated dogs that arrive with the first people's in Australia. Weirdly, Dingo's are classified as like vulnerable or threatened. It's an interesting debate in Australia right now about Dingo's. Some people would like to classify them as a pest species. They're just a dog that's gone feral. But they're, they're a wolf. I mean, sorry. They, they, okay, they're originally from a wolf. Right? And it's not our gray wolves. It's a gray wolf ancestor. Whatever lineage dogs come from that gray wolf ancestor is most likely not with us anymore extinct but very closely related to our modern gray wolves.
